Greece: Unionized workers to hold protest march in central Athens March 28

Unionized workers to march from Omonia Square to Ministry of Finance in Athens, Greece, from 16:00 March 28. Heightened security likely.

Warning

Unionized workers plan to march from Omonoia Square to the Ministry of Finance building on Syntagma Square from 16:00 March 25. Participants will gather at Omonoia Square before marching to the Ministry of Finance, where they will rally from 17:00. The purpose of the demonstration is to denounce layoffs at LARCO (the General Mining and Metallurgical Company.) It is unclear how many participants may attend.

Heightened security and localized transport disruptions are likely along the march route. Confrontations, potentially escalating to clashes, between demonstrators and law enforcement officers cannot be ruled out.

Avoid the affected area as a standard precaution. Allow additional time if traveling near the march site. Strictly heed all instructions from law enforcement officers. Immediately depart the area at the first sign that any security disturbance may occur.
